英国央行预计,疫后的英国消费支出将以1988年以来最快速度增长——当时的首相还是玛格丽特·撒切尔。

这是因为央行上调了对英国家庭在年中开始最终解除防疫封锁后挥霍积蓄的预测。

英国央行副行长Ben Broadbent周四在伦敦的新闻发布会上对记者说,估计英国消费者在疫情期间积攒了超过2,000亿英镑(2,780亿美元),高于该行在11月预测的1,250亿英镑。央行预计消费者将花掉其中的10%,比例是之前预测的两倍。

在防疫封锁导致英国陷入三个世纪以来最严重衰退之后,这些数据有助于解释英国央行对今年经济增长的乐观。这是回答决策者面前最大问题之一的最新尝试:一旦取消防疫限制,消费者会挥霍多少钱。

央行行长安德鲁·贝利预计,经济产出将在今年恢复到危机前的峰值,比决策者2月份预计的要早。他说,富人和老年人积累了最多的积蓄。

今年3月,该行首席经济学家Andy Haldane表示,即使消费者只把疫情期间额外增加的储蓄拿出一点来作为支出,英国经济仍可能会出现令人振奋的复苏。Haldane是周四唯一一位投票支持削减债券购买目标的货币政策委员会成员。

    Some great apes realize when a human partner doesn’t know something and are capable of communicating information to them to change their behavior, a new study shows.

    Researchers from Johns Hopkins University studying bonobos found that they would point to where treats were hidden if they could see their human partner didn’t know where they were, according to a statement from the university, published Monday.

    Working with three male bonobos, study co-author Luke Townrow, a Johns Hopkins PhD student, would sit across a table from one of the animals as another person placed a treat under one of three cups.
    In some cases, Townrow would be allowed to see which cup the treat was under, and the bonobo would wait for him to pass it the food.

    At other times, he would not be able to see where the treat was, and the bonobo would point to the right cup to help him find the food.

    The “seemingly simple experiment that demonstrated for the first time that apes will communicate unknown information in the name of teamwork,” the statement reads.

    And study co-author Chris Krupenye, a Johns Hopkins assistant professor of psychological and brain sciences, told CNN that the study “is one of the clearest pieces of evidence that a non-human primate understands when someone else is ignorant.”

    This ability to intuit gaps in others’ knowledge is known as theory of mind.

    “As humans we have theory of mind, the ability to think about others’ perspectives,” Krupenye told CNN on Tuesday.

    A brief history of sunglasses, from Ancient Rome to Hollywood
    <a href=https://kra27-28.cc>kraken ссылка</a>

    Sunglasses, or dark glasses, have always guarded against strong sunlight, but is there more to “shades” than we think?

    The pupils of our eyes are delicate and react immediately to strong lights. Protecting them against light — even the brilliance reflected off snow — is important for everyone. Himalayan mountaineers wear goggles for this exact purpose.

    Protection is partly the function of sunglasses. But dark or colored lens glasses have become fashion accessories and personal signature items. Think of the vast and famous collector of sunglasses Elton John, with his pink lensed heart-shaped extravaganzas and many others.

    When did this interest in protecting the eyes begin, and at what point did dark glasses become a social statement as well as physical protection?
    The Roman Emperor Nero is reported as holding polished gemstones to his eyes for sun protection as he watched fighting gladiators.

    We know Canadian far north Copper Inuit and Alaskan Yupik wore snow goggles of many kinds made of antlers or whalebone and with tiny horizontal slits. Wearers looked through these and they were protected against the snow’s brilliant light when hunting. At the same time the very narrow eye holes helped them to focus on their prey.

    In 12th-century China, judges wore sunglasses with smoked quartz lenses to hide their facial expressions — perhaps to retain their dignity or not convey emotions.

    Thieves have stolen four ancient artifacts, including an approximately 2,500-year-old gold helmet, after using explosives to break into a museum in the Netherlands.

    The daring heist took place at Drents Museum in Assen during the early hours of Saturday morning, according to Dutch police, who said they received a report of an explosion at 3:45 a.m. local time.

    CCTV footage released by police shows the suspects opening an exterior door before a blast sends sparks and smoke into the air. The thieves made off with three gold bracelets, dating from around 50 BC, as well as the 5th-century BC Helmet of Cotofenesti, a historically important artifact on loan from the National History Museum of Romania in Bucharest.
    The items were part of an exhibition about the Dacians, an ancient society that occupied much of present-day Romania before being conquered by the Romans. On show since July, “Dacia: Empire of Gold and Silver” featured treasures borrowed from institutions across Romania.

    In a press release on its website, Drents Museum described the Helmet of Cotofenesti — which was discovered in a Romanian village almost a century ago — as a “masterpiece.” Its design features mythological scenes and a pair of eyes, located above the wearers’, that were thought to deter enemies during battle while protecting against the “evil eye.”
    The exhibition was set to conclude Sunday, though Drents Museum remained closed through the weekend due to the robbery. Its premises were damaged by the explosion, though no injuries were reported, the museum said.

    Dutch police announced that they are working with global police agency Interpol and had, as of Sunday, received more than 50 tip-offs. Investigators are currently looking for information about a gray car that was stolen from the nearby city of Alkmaar earlier in the week and was discovered around four miles from the crime scene, on fire, shortly after the overnight heist.
